Perceis is a unique, faith-rooted name symbolizing strength, grace, and devotion.
Biblical Background: The name Persis appears in Romans 16:12, where the Apostle Paul refers to her as “beloved” and commends her for her hard work in the Lord. While some interpret Persis to mean “Persian woman,” her faithful service has led many to associate the name with spiritual meaning, such as “beloved woman of God” or “servant of God.”
Perceis offers a modern, elegant take on Persis, carrying a deeply God-honoring message layered into its meaning.
